Application Requirements
To be admitted to the College of Arts and Sciences, applicants must have a minimum high school GPA of 2.5 and meet the University's general admission requirements. In addition, applicants to the Studio Art major must submit a portfolio of their work. The portfolio should include a variety of media, and should demonstrate the applicant's ability to draw, paint, sculpt, and create other works of art. Applicants should also submit a statement of purpose that explains their interest in the Studio Art major and their goals for the future. The College of Arts and Sciences reserves the right to admit students who do not meet the minimum GPA requirement if they have a strong portfolio and statement of purpose.
